Ordinals
beta
Sat 1984642993429980
decimal
890857.180929980
degree
0°50857′1801″180929980‴
percentile
94.50680931490896%
name
ufjmjytyxp
cycle
0
epoch
4
period
441
block
890857
offset
180929980
timestamp
2025-04-04 09:32:50 UTC
rarity
common
prev
next